Understanding Mesothelioma and Its Legal Implications

First off, let's break down what mesothelioma is and why it matters from a legal perspective. Mesothelioma is a type of cancer that primarily affects the lining of the lungs, abdomen, or heart. The main cause? You guessed it – asbestos exposure. Asbestos was commonly used in construction, manufacturing, and various other industries for much of the 20th century. Unfortunately, many workers weren't properly protected, leading to them inhaling or ingesting asbestos fibers. Decades later, these fibers can cause mesothelioma to develop.

From a legal standpoint, individuals diagnosed with mesothelioma often have the right to seek compensation from the companies responsible for their asbestos exposure. This can include manufacturers of asbestos-containing products, employers who failed to provide safe working conditions, and other liable parties. Filing a mesothelioma lawsuit can help cover med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ering. What to Expect When Working with a Mesothelioma Lawyer

So, you've found your Wichita mesothelioma lawyer. What happens next? Here’s a general overview of what you can expect:

  1. Initial Consultation: You'll meet with the attorney to discuss your diagnosis, medical history, and asbestos exposure history. The attorney will evaluate your case and explain your legal options.
  2. Investigation: The attorney will conduct a thorough investigation to gather evidence of your asbestos exposure. This may involve reviewing your employment records, interviewing coworkers, and consulting with medical experts.
  3. Filing a Lawsuit: Once the investigation is complete, the attorney will file a lawsuit on your behalf against the responsible parties. This could include manufacturers of asbestos-containing products, employers, and other liable entities.
  4. Discovery: During the discovery phase, the attorneys will gather information from the opposing parties through depositions, interrogatories, and document requests.
  5. Negotiation: The attorney will negotiate with the defendants to try to reach a settlement. If a settlement cannot be reached, the case may proceed to trial.
  6. Trial: If the case goes to trial, the attorney will present evidence to a judge or jury to prove that your mesothelioma was caused by asbestos exposure and that the defendants are liable for your damages.
  7. Settlement or Verdict: If the case is settled or if you win at trial, you will receive compensation for your med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other damages.

The Importance of Acting Quickly

One crucial thing to keep in mind: time is of the essence when it comes to mesothelioma cases. There are statutes of limitations that limit the amount of time you have to file a lawsuit. In Kansas, the statute of limitations for mesothelioma cases is generally two years from the date of diagnosis. This means that you must file a lawsuit within two years of being diagnosed with mesothelioma, or you may lose your right to seek compensation.

Also, the sooner you contact a Wichita mesothelioma lawyer, the sooner they can begin investigating your case and gathering evidence. This can be particularly important in mesothelioma cases, where evidence may be difficult to obtain due to the passage of time. Financial Considerations

Worried about the cost of hiring a Wichita mesothelioma lawyer? Don’t be! Most mesothelioma lawyers work on a contingency fee basis. This means that you don't have to pay any upfront fees or costs. The attorney only gets paid if they win your case, and their fee is typically a percentage of the compensation you receive.

This arrangement makes legal representation accessible to anyone affected by mesothelioma, regardless of their financial situation. It also aligns the attorney's interests with yours, as they are motivated to maximize your compensation.
